Underground Transmission 2015

  • 22-23 Jan 2015
  • Courtyard by Marriott Charleston Historic District, SC, United States

Description

Underground Transmission 2015 is a conference dedicated to This conference will engage attendees in examples of recent underground projects, technologies, challenges and lessons learned.

Underground Transmission 2015 covers topics such as:

  • Tampa Electric`s challenges and benefits to undergrounding
  • Southern California Edison`s challenges with the first 500kv underground project in the United States
  • The challenges encountered during the installation of 230 kV underground cable
  • Methods for testing high voltage and extra high voltage cables
  • The Newark Energy Center 230 kV underground interconnection project
  • XLPE pipe-type cables, accessories and transition joints for connecting old with new cables
  • The challenges facing underground transmission
  • Northeast Utilities Stamford Reliability Cable Project
  • Considerations to an underground project in soils with low thermal resistivity
